What is Russell Brand: In Plain Sight: Dispatches About?

Russell Brand: In Plain Sight: Dispatches is a documentary that exposes and makes several allegations of sexual harrasment and rape. The documentary investigates Russell Brand’s treatment of women. Brand is not new to controversy but accusations raised in the documentary might result in legal action.

The documentary takes a deep look into the allegations and can be graphic for some viewers. You can watch the entire show on Channel 4.


Who is Russell Brand?

Russell Brand is an English actor, writer, activist, and comedian. He is famously known for his flamboyant, loquacious style and manner and has received three British Comedy Awards.

Brand became famous when he starred in the American Forgetting Sarah Marshall where he starred as Aldous Snow. This is one of the series where most of the allegations against sexual harassment and rape have been made.

Russel is currently accused of sexual assault, rape, and physical and emotional by five women in the UK. Investigations by the Sunday Times indicate one of the women was 16 old years at the time.
